{"payload":{"feedbackUrl":"https://github.com/orgs/community/discussions/53140","repo":{"id":165549567,"defaultBranch":"master","name":"fritz-box-challenge","ownerLogin":"maurer2","currentUserCanPush":false,"isFork":false,"isEmpty":false,"createdAt":"2019-01-13T20:12:58.000Z","ownerAvatar":"https://avatars.githubusercontent.com/u/6861911?v=4","public":true,"private":false,"isOrgOwned":false},"refInfo":{"name":"","listCacheKey":"v0:1711996544.0","currentOid":""},"activityList":{"items":[{"before":"2ac21998b981aafb6a3b55fc934e2857f234ff1d","after":"1efa457d84a431391813072cd729f08f0307b795","ref":"refs/heads/replace-transition-group-with-transition-state","pushedAt":"2024-04-01T18:45:03.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added dummy debug classes","shortMessageHtmlLink":"Added dummy debug classes"}},{"before":null,"after":"2ac21998b981aafb6a3b55fc934e2857f234ff1d","ref":"refs/heads/replace-transition-group-with-transition-state","pushedAt":"2024-04-01T18:35:44.000Z","pushType":"branch_creation","commitsCount":0,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added dummy debug classes","shortMessageHtmlLink":"Added dummy debug classes"}},{"before":"fb280b664320af2f3aab5f027ce19b1a335790f1","after":"c9b3a5fa8cef7830e342c27d5d428c936a5104ea","ref":"refs/heads/master","pushedAt":"2024-04-01T18:34:09.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Replaced invalid click handler on div with button","shortMessageHtmlLink":"Replaced invalid click handler on div with button"}},{"before":"f3a775361c5df355f1afea2ec8db03b877494af1","after":"fb280b664320af2f3aab5f027ce19b1a335790f1","ref":"refs/heads/master","pushedAt":"2024-03-31T20:41:36.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Migrated to pnpm, removed uid dependency and updated other dependencies","shortMessageHtmlLink":"Migrated to pnpm, removed uid dependency and updated other dependencies"}},{"before":"522ccc3dfe99433a9fb2c5541348d82e0f2eef31","after":"f3a775361c5df355f1afea2ec8db03b877494af1","ref":"refs/heads/master","pushedAt":"2024-03-30T23:32:27.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Simplified msw config","shortMessageHtmlLink":"Simplified msw config"}},{"before":"3fecb7e4c7893a66fde72945d95d0cedad59986a","after":"522ccc3dfe99433a9fb2c5541348d82e0f2eef31","ref":"refs/heads/master","pushedAt":"2024-03-30T01:21:44.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Moved mock data to public folder and added fetching of mock data in demo mode","shortMessageHtmlLink":"Moved mock data to public folder and added fetching of mock data in d…"}},{"before":"6b0ecfc8bcc7359589f8b9fd3271e8ae0f01ffac","after":"3fecb7e4c7893a66fde72945d95d0cedad59986a","ref":"refs/heads/master","pushedAt":"2024-03-15T01:07:49.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added custom hook for store access to fix type errors","shortMessageHtmlLink":"Added custom hook for store access to fix type errors"}},{"before":"6fee5970be57495479673de3155be1fabd259a0b","after":"6b0ecfc8bcc7359589f8b9fd3271e8ae0f01ffac","ref":"refs/heads/master","pushedAt":"2024-03-15T01:04:15.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added custom hook for store to fix type errors","shortMessageHtmlLink":"Added custom hook for store to fix type errors"}},{"before":"66bfb6aeacb54e785e5e59c8121dd8563d9db74b","after":"6fee5970be57495479673de3155be1fabd259a0b","ref":"refs/heads/master","pushedAt":"2024-03-13T21:44:44.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added conditional loading of react query dev tools","shortMessageHtmlLink":"Added conditional loading of react query dev tools"}},{"before":"940caf65725e772f77229797bd4bb2c7092a3179","after":"66bfb6aeacb54e785e5e59c8121dd8563d9db74b","ref":"refs/heads/master","pushedAt":"2024-03-11T23:32: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Re-enabled strict mode and fixed most TS errors","shortMessageHtmlLink":"Re-enabled strict mode and fixed most TS errors"}},{"before":"f615a88d85597bd601bbed82f7e04bd25206fce0","after":"940caf65725e772f77229797bd4bb2c7092a3179","ref":"refs/heads/master","pushedAt":"2024-03-11T00:25:54.000Z","pushType":"pr_merge","commitsCount":39,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Merge pull request #6 from maurer2/modernization\n\nAdd Zod, MSW, React Query, Vite, React 18, TypeScript improvements, custom hooks","shortMessageHtmlLink":"Merge pull request #6 from maurer2/modernization"}},{"before":"afd906af66b3f09c83810cdcc8c7844acf441de3","after":"af446757f9a95f1eccb8d37e5879bd6712e242fe","ref":"refs/heads/modernization","pushedAt":"2024-03-11T00:21:45.000Z","pushType":"push","commitsCount":7,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Fixed linter errors, upgraded to node 20 and removed unnecessary extensions and updated remaining ones","shortMessageHtmlLink":"Fixed linter errors, upgraded to node 20 and removed unnecessary exte…"}},{"before":"a4c9255348f0df4d257b46e6fa6287758e274e30","after":"afd906af66b3f09c83810cdcc8c7844acf441de3","ref":"refs/heads/modernization","pushedAt":"2024-03-08T00:54:17.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added zod validation to fetch and moved initial box string transformation to data fetching hook","shortMessageHtmlLink":"Added zod validation to fetch and moved initial box string transforma…"}},{"before":"f7873bb8ece144c4fe5d1033980476e14bfe4e8b","after":"a4c9255348f0df4d257b46e6fa6287758e274e30","ref":"refs/heads/modernization","pushedAt":"2024-03-07T00:08:52.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Simplified nav index function and removed FC type","shortMessageHtmlLink":"Simplified nav index function and removed FC type"}},{"before":"066b75451f25de4067aebf0b82c59527e150c7be","after":"f7873bb8ece144c4fe5d1033980476e14bfe4e8b","ref":"refs/heads/modernization","pushedAt":"2024-03-05T23:52:29.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Restored date formatting","shortMessageHtmlLink":"Restored date formatting"}},{"before":"ab370c0bf161d9a161d00594ef1ab199886efcb9","after":"066b75451f25de4067aebf0b82c59527e150c7be","ref":"refs/heads/modernization","pushedAt":"2024-03-04T23:34:13.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Extracted more logic into hooks","shortMessageHtmlLink":"Extracted more logic into hooks"}},{"before":"aebc9daa6da8dbb59a1ea6fcf224fec6e71a1028","after":"ab370c0bf161d9a161d00594ef1ab199886efcb9","ref":"refs/heads/modernization","pushedAt":"2024-02-28T01:05:37.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added react query for data fetching","shortMessageHtmlLink":"Added react query for data fetching"}},{"before":"e16d17dc16865938c437d07178f8ad1590aab997","after":"aebc9daa6da8dbb59a1ea6fcf224fec6e71a1028","ref":"refs/heads/modernization","pushedAt":"2024-02-28T00:44:42.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added react query for data fetching","shortMessageHtmlLink":"Added react query for data fetching"}},{"before":"0e581f6db99d1452da1d560a4a051992ba9771da","after":"e16d17dc16865938c437d07178f8ad1590aab997","ref":"refs/heads/modernization","pushedAt":"2024-02-25T23:36:07.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Got MSW and demo running","shortMessageHtmlLink":"Got MSW and demo running"}},{"before":"da6e9ce5b2f4d6203ab7c9f98adcb027995315ba","after":"0e581f6db99d1452da1d560a4a051992ba9771da","ref":"refs/heads/modernization","pushedAt":"2023-05-01T22:08:05.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Removed unnecessary data from firmware field","shortMessageHtmlLink":"Removed unnecessary data from firmware field"}},{"before":"da06b93f4d3fb86a383286d34f4db75c9e9c2e8b","after":"da6e9ce5b2f4d6203ab7c9f98adcb027995315ba","ref":"refs/heads/modernization","pushedAt":"2023-05-01T00:02:00.000Z","pushType":"push","commitsCount":2,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Combined and reworked splitting a bit","shortMessageHtmlLink":"Combined and reworked splitting a bit"}},{"before":"1d9c8e95a53902834b63a0aa235174c014f0252b","after":"da06b93f4d3fb86a383286d34f4db75c9e9c2e8b","ref":"refs/heads/modernization","pushedAt":"2023-04-29T12:19:29.000Z","pushType":"force_push","commitsCount":0,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Improved boxValuesMap","shortMessageHtmlLink":"Improved boxValuesMap"}},{"before":"881e0902fdcfc397d4d3bb04f8a0c55df0dec613","after":"1d9c8e95a53902834b63a0aa235174c014f0252b","ref":"refs/heads/modernization","pushedAt":"2023-04-29T12:19:06.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Improved boxValuesMap","shortMessageHtmlLink":"Improved boxValuesMap"}},{"before":"71fab16ef0b2ccaf0f910d795d821764599aba5b","after":"881e0902fdcfc397d4d3bb04f8a0c55df0dec613","ref":"refs/heads/modernization","pushedAt":"2023-04-26T23:38:50.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Improved boxValueString validation and added schema for boxValues","shortMessageHtmlLink":"Improved boxValueString validation and added schema for boxValues"}},{"before":"6e41edf9a8a6547fbb0002a011c2a5dc596d196b","after":"71fab16ef0b2ccaf0f910d795d821764599aba5b","ref":"refs/heads/modernization","pushedAt":"2023-04-26T22:21:29.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added schema and schema validation for raw boxValueString","shortMessageHtmlLink":"Added schema and schema validation for raw boxValueString"}},{"before":"613032a1d24cc6fa08f14aa45c7762cbdc7e923d","after":"6e41edf9a8a6547fbb0002a011c2a5dc596d196b","ref":"refs/heads/modernization","pushedAt":"2023-04-24T22:22:04.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Added fetching via Zodios and upgraded dependencies","shortMessageHtmlLink":"Added fetching via Zodios and upgraded dependencies"}},{"before":"34b9bc399e82d4d2befdb36010232f05bcf025c4","after":"613032a1d24cc6fa08f14aa45c7762cbdc7e923d","ref":"refs/heads/modernization","pushedAt":"2023-04-23T01:14:57.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Upgraded to latest CRA and ejected","shortMessageHtmlLink":"Upgraded to latest CRA and ejected"}},{"before":"6fc8c94c1e079c51521d9d74573cc076135054e4","after":"34b9bc399e82d4d2befdb36010232f05bcf025c4","ref":"refs/heads/modernization","pushedAt":"2023-04-23T00:44:38.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Tried out Zodios and upgraded to node18","shortMessageHtmlLink":"Tried out Zodios and upgraded to node18"}},{"before":"fdc0ef0c7348dcdb584a8657ba2b006581c467f4","after":"6fc8c94c1e079c51521d9d74573cc076135054e4","ref":"refs/heads/modernization","pushedAt":"2023-04-22T13:20:33.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Fixed types for Navbar","shortMessageHtmlLink":"Fixed types for Navbar"}},{"before":"739ad55e41e2c9a66684af0027ae16b2b43c9d54","after":"fdc0ef0c7348dcdb584a8657ba2b006581c467f4","ref":"refs/heads/modernization","pushedAt":"2023-04-21T23:42:02.000Z","pushType":"push","commitsCount":1,"pusher":{"login":"maurer2","name":"maurer2","path":"/maurer2","primaryAvatarUrl":"https://avatars.githubusercontent.com/u/6861911?s=80&v=4"},"commit":{"message":"Fixed bottom bar on click handling","shortMessageHtmlLink":"Fixed bottom bar on click handling"}}],"hasNextPage":true,"hasPreviousPage":false,"activityType":"all","actor":null,"timePeriod":"all","sort":"DESC","perPage":30,"cursor":"djE6ks8AAAAEJMFtowA","startCursor":null,"endCursor":null}},"title":"Activity · maurer2/fritz-box-challenge"}